We are looking for a CMM Quality Assurance Technician to join our team. The successful candidate will be responsible for ensuring that all products meet quality standards and are free of defects. The Quality Assurance Technician will be required to inspect incoming materials, test products during production, and monitor the final product before it is shipped. The ideal candidate should have a keen eye for detail and the ability to identify potential issues quickly and efficiently.
Shift:
Mon - Thur 5:00A - 3:30P Fridays as needed
Responsibilities:

  • Inspect finished products, including steel components, to ensure that they meet the necessary quality standards.
  • Use measuring tools, such as micrometers and tape measures, to ensure that products meet specifications.
  • Document inspection results and communicate any quality issues to management.
  • Maintain records of inspection results, including photographs, measurements, and other data.
  • Monitor the steel fabrication process to ensure that it meets the necessary quality standards.
  • Ensure that all equipment used in the fabrication process is in good working order and maintained according to schedule.
  • Work collaboratively with other team members to identify opportunities for quality improvement.
  • Maintain/control of all nonconforming products.
  • Alert management when a quality issue arises,
  • Issue, when necessary, reject tags for: purchased materials, internal parts, & finished goods,
  • Perform sorting and rework, when necessary,
  • Create control plans
  • Perform hourly audits on production process
Position Requirements
1. Experience using basic measuring devices – micrometers, calipers, tape measure, and
check gages,
2. Be able to interpret and fill out quality check sheets on the floor,
3. Be able to interpret part quality based on the quality check sheet,
4. Have basic computer skills in the use of Microsoft Excel & Word,
5. Have basic math skills.
